From source file:com.googlecode.gwt.test.internal.rewrite.ForceClassVersion15.java

License:Apache License

@Override
public void visit(final int version, final int access, final String name, final String signature,
        final String superName, final String[] interfaces) {
    assert version >= Opcodes.V1_5 && version <= Opcodes.V1_6;
    super.visit(Opcodes.V1_5, access, name, signature, superName, interfaces);
}

From source file:com.intellij.AbstractNotNullInstrumenterTask.java

License:Apache License

private boolean instrumentClass(@NotNull final File file, @NotNull final InstrumentationClassFinder finder)
        throws java.io.IOException {
    final FileInputStream inputStream = new FileInputStream(file);
    try {//from   w w  w .j  a va 2s  .  c om
        ClassReader reader = new ClassReader(inputStream);

        int version = getClassFileVersion(reader);

        if (version != Opcodes.V1_1 && version >= Opcodes.V1_5) {
            ClassWriter writer = new InstrumenterClassWriter(getAsmClassWriterFlags(version), finder);

            final NotNullVerifyingInstrumenter instrumenter = new NotNullVerifyingInstrumenter(writer);
            reader.accept(instrumenter, 0);
            if (instrumenter.isModification()) {
                final FileOutputStream fileOutputStream = new FileOutputStream(file);
                try {
                    fileOutputStream.write(writer.toByteArray());
                    return true;
                } finally {
                    fileOutputStream.close();
                }
            }
        }
    } finally {
        inputStream.close();
    }
    return false;
}
